The outcome of all grants awarded and funding rounds, including direct rounds, are published on GrantConnect no later than 21 working days after the grant agreement takes effect, in accordance with the Commonwealth Grants Rules and Principles 2024.

GrantConnect is the Australian Government’s centralised grants information system. It is the authoritative source for grants information.

The purpose of the ECCCF is to provide funding to support Legal Aid Commissions (LACs) with costs incurred defending clients in serious, high cost, Commonwealth criminal matters, Commonwealth post-sentence order (PSO) matters and Community safety order (CSO) matters.

The Program provides $20 million for projects that contribute to improved drought and climate resilience for farmers through innovative, evidence-based trials to support adoption and transformational change. Eligible applicants can apply for between $2 million and $5 million for the 4-year program.
